While Cerebral Palsy and Erb’s Palsy are the most common injuries a child can suffer during childbirth, children can be injured in numerous other ways due to the malpractice of medical providers supervising the labor and delivery process.
Common Injuries To Children During Childbirth Include:
- Brain Bleed/Hemorrhage
- Brain Swelling
- Caput Succadaneum
- Facial Laceration
- Facial Nerve Injury/Nerve Palsy
- Cephalohematoma
- Fractures (skull, collarbone, etc.)
- Stillborn births/Wrongful Death
- Subconjunctival Hemorrhage/Blindness
